|
|
|
|
±¹³»µµ¼ > ÄÄÇ»ÅÍ/¸ð¹ÙÀÏ > À¥µðÀÚÀÎ/ȨÆäÀÌÁö |
¹é¿£µå ÀÔ¹®ÀÚ¸¦ À§ÇÑ ¸ð´ø ÀÚ¹Ù½ºÅ©¸³Æ®&Node.js |
|
|
|
|
|
2023³â 07¿ù 12ÀÏ Ãâ°£ |
Á¤°¡ 34,000¿ø |
ÆäÀÌÁö 600 Page |
|
|
|
|
 |
|
|
ù° ¸¶´ç WEB UI ȸé
1Àå | ÀÚ¹Ù½ºÅ©¸³Æ® °³¹ß Áغñ
1-1 ÀÚ¹Ù½ºÅ©¸³Æ®¶õ
ÀÚ¹Ù½ºÅ©¸³Æ®ÀÇ ½ÃÀÛ
ÀÚ¹Ù½ºÅ©¸³Æ®¶ó´Â À̸§ÀÇ À̾߱â
ÀÎÅÍ³Ý ÀͽºÇ÷η¯ µîÀå
ÀÚ¹Ù½ºÅ©¸³Æ®¿Í ECMAScript
ÀÚ¹Ù½ºÅ©¸³Æ® ¶óÀ̺귯¸®ÀÇ µîÀå
ÀÚ¹Ù½ºÅ©¸³Æ®ÀÇ µ¶¸³
¿Ö ES6Àΰ¡?
1-2 Node.js¿Í npm
Node.js¿Í npm °³³ä
Node.js¿Í npm ¼³Ä¡
¸í·É ÇÁ·ÒÇÁÆ®·Î Node.js È®ÀÎ
1-3 Visual Studio Code
ÄÚµå ÆíÁý±â ¼±ÅÃ
Visual Studio Code¶õ
Visual Studio Code ´Ù¿î·Îµå ¹× ¼³Ä¡
Visual Studio Code ½ÇÇà
1-4 Visual Studio Code Extension
Visual Studio Code ExtensionÀ̶õ
open in browser
Code Runner
1-5 ºê¶ó¿ìÀú
Àü ¼¼°è À¥ ºê¶ó¿ìÀú Á¡À¯À²
Å©·Ò ºê¶ó¿ìÀú ¼³Ä¡
Å©·ÒÀÇ °³¹ßÀÚ µµ±¸
2Àå | °£´ÜÇÑ À¥ UI »ý¼º
2.1 ½Ç½À ȯ°æ ¼³Á¤
½Ç½À Æú´õ »ý¼º
Visual Studio Code¿¡¼ Æú´õ ¿±â
2.2 ÇÁ·ÐÆ®¿£µåÀÇ ±¸¼º ¿ä¼Ò
ÇÁ·ÐÆ®¿£µåÀÇ ±âº» ¾ð¾î
ÆäÀÌÁöÀÇ »À´ë¸¦ ÀÌ·ç´Â HTML
ȸéÀ» ¸ÚÁö°í ±ò²ûÇÏ°Ô ¸¸µå´Â CSS
ȸéÀ» ¿ªµ¿ÀûÀ¸·Î ¸¸µå´Â ÀÚ¹Ù½ºÅ©¸³Æ®
2.3 HTML°ú CSSÀÇ ¹®¹ý Á¤¸®
HTMLÀ̶õ
HTML°ú ±âº» ű×
HTML·Î ·Î±×ÀÎ È¸é ±¸¼º
CSS¶õ
ÅÂ±× ¼±ÅÃÀÚ
¾ÆÀ̵𠼱ÅÃÀÚ
Ŭ·¡½º ¼±ÅÃÀÚ
2.4 ºÎÆ®½ºÆ®·¦
ºÎÆ®½ºÆ®·¦À̶õ
ºÎÆ®½ºÆ®·¦ »ç¿ë ¹æ¹ý
Å×À̺í
¹öư
³»ºñ°ÔÀÌ¼Ç ¹Ù
2.5 À¥ UI »ý¼º
ºÎÆ®½ºÆ®·¦ Examples ´Ù¿î·Îµå
sign-in ÆäÀÌÁö ÄÚµå °¡Á®¿À±â
ÄÚµå ¼öÁ¤
µÑ° ¸¶´ç ÀÚ¹Ù½ºÅ©¸³Æ® ¹®¹ý
3Àå | µ¥ÀÌÅÍÀÇ Àç·á, º¯¼ö¿Í ÀÚ·áÇü
3.1 ½Ç½À ȯ°æ ¼³Á¤
½Ç½À Æú´õ »ý¼º
Visual Studio Code¿¡¼ Æú´õ ¿±â
3.2 º¯¼ö
º¯¼öÀÇ Á¤ÀÇ
ÀÚ¹Ù½ºÅ©¸³Æ®¿¡¼ÀÇ º¯¼ö
º¯¼öÀÇ »ç¿ë¹ý
º¯¼ö³¢¸®ÀÇ º¹»ç
3.3 º¯¼ö À̸§ Áþ±â
º¯¼ö À̸§ »ç¿ë ±ÔÄ¢
»ç¿ë °¡´É º¯¼ö¿Í »ç¿ë ºÒ°¡ÇÑ º¯¼ö
3.4 ÀÚ·áÇü
ÀÚ·áÇüÀ̶õ
ÀÚ·áÇüÀÇ Á¾·ù
3.5 ¼ýÀÚÇü
¼ýÀÚÇüÀ̶õ
Á¤¼ö
½Ç¼ö
NaN
3.6 ¹®ÀÚ¿Çü
¹®ÀÚ¿ »ý¼º
¹®ÀÚ¿ÀÇ ±æÀÌ ±¸Çϱâ
Å«µû¿ÈÇ¥¿Í ÀÛÀºµû¿ÈÇ¥ÀÇ È¥¿ë
3.7 ºÒ¸®¾ðÇü
º¯¼ö À̸§ »ç¿ë ±ÔÄ¢
3.8 null°ú undefined
null °ª
undefined °ª
null°ú undefinedÀÇ Â÷ÀÌ
3.9 ¿ÀºêÁ§Æ®Çü
¿ÀºêÁ§Æ®ÇüÀÇ Æ¯Â¡
ÄݽºÅðú ¸Þ¸ð¸®Èü
¿ø½ÃÇü°ú ¿ÀºêÁ§Æ®ÇüÀÇ °ª ÀúÀå ±¸Á¶
ÂüÁ¶ÇüÀÇ º¯¼ö ¼±¾ð°ú ÇÒ´ç
4Àå | Àç·áµéÀÇ Á¶ÇÕ, ¿¬»êÀÚ
4.1 ½Ç½À ȯ°æ ¼³Á¤
½Ç½À Æú´õ »ý¼º
Visual Studio Code¿¡¼ Æú´õ ¿±â
4.2 »ê¼ú ¿¬»êÀÚ
´õÇϱâ, »©±â, °öÇϱâ, ³ª´©±â, ³ª¸ÓÁö, °ÅµìÁ¦°ö ¿¬»êÀÚ
´õÇϱ⠿¬»êÀÚÀÇ Æ¯º°ÇÑ ±â´É
»©±â, °öÇϱâ, ³ª´©±â ¿¬»êÀÚÀÇ Æ¯º°ÇÑ ±â´É
4.3 ÇÒ´ç ¿¬»êÀÚ
±âº» ÇÒ´ç ¿¬»êÀÚ
º¹ÇÕ ÇÒ´ç ¿¬»êÀÚ
4.4 Áõ°¨ ¿¬»êÀÚ
Áõ°¡ ¿¬»êÀÚ
°¨¼Ò ¿¬»êÀÚ
4.5 ºñ±³ ¿¬»êÀÚ
ºñ±³ ¿¬»êÀÚÀÇ Á¾·ù
ºñ±³ ¿¬»êÀÇ ±âÁØ
µ¿µî ¿¬»êÀÚ¿Í ÀÏÄ¡ ¿¬»êÀÚ
¼·Î ´Ù¸¥ ŸÀÔ³¢¸® ºñ±³
null°ú undefinedÀÇ ºñ±³
Á¶°ÇºÎ ¿¬»êÀÚ
4.6 ³í¸® ¿¬»êÀÚ
³í¸® ¿¬»êÀÚÀÇ Á¾·ù
³í¸® ¿¬»êÀÚÀÇ Áø¸®Ç¥
&& ¿¬»êÀÚÀÇ ±âº» ¿ø¸®
&& ¿¬»êÀÚÀÇ ´ÜÃà Æò°¡
|| ¿¬»êÀÚÀÇ ±âº» ¿ø¸®
|| ¿¬»êÀÚÀÇ ´ÜÃà Æò°¡
! ¿¬»êÀÚÀÇ ±âº» ¿ø¸®
nullish º´ÇÕ ¿¬»êÀÚ ¡®??¡¯
4.7 ¿¬»êÀÚ ¿ì¼±¼øÀ§
¿¬»êÀÇ ¿ì¼±¼øÀ§¿Í °áÇÕ ¼ø¼
5Àå | ³í¸®Àû »ç°í, Á¶°Ç¹®
5.1 ½Ç½À ȯ°æ ¼³Á¤
½Ç½À Æú´õ »ý¼º
Visual Studio Code¿¡¼ Æú´õ ¿±â
5.2 Á¶°Ç¹®
Á¶°Ç¹®À̶õ
if ¹®À̶õ
if ¹®ÀÇ »ç¿ë ¹æ¹ý
5.3 if ~ else ¹®
¾çÀÚÅÃÀÏ ÀÌ°Í ¾Æ´Ï¸é Àú°Í
if ~ else ¹®ÀÇ ±âº» ¿ø¸®
ÀÔ·ÂÇÑ ¼öÀÇ Â¦¼ö/Ȧ¼ö ÆÇº°
ÀÔ·ÂÇÑ Á¡¼öÀÇ ÇÕ°Ý ¿©ºÎ¸¦ ÆÇº°
Áßø ºÐ±â¹®
5.4 if ~ else if ~ else ¹®
if~else if~else ¹®ÀÇ ±âº» ¿ø¸®
³ªÀÌ ÆÇº°
µå¶óÀÌºê Æ÷¸Ë ¿©ºÎ ÆÇº°
ÇÐÁ¡ ÆÇº°
5.5 switc.. |
Ãâó : ¾Ë¶óµò |
|
Àú:ÀÌâÇö ÀúÀÚ´Â 20¿©³â°£ ¿©·¯ ¸ÞÀÌÀú ±â¾÷¿¡¼ ´Ù¾çÇÑ ºÐ¾ßÀÇ ¼ÒÇÁÆ®¿þ¾î¸¦ °³¹ßÇÑ SW°³¹ßÀÚÀÌ´Ù. °³¹ß Áß¿¡µµ ¿©·¯ »ç¶÷µé°ú ¼ÒÅëÇÏ´Â °ÍÀÌ Áñ°Å¿ö Æ´Æ´ÀÌ °Àǵµ Çϰí, ±ÛÀ» ¾²´Â °ÍÀ» ÁÁ¾ÆÇÏ¿© ¿©·¯ ÇÁ·Î±×·¡¹Ö ¼Àûµµ ÁýÇÊÇÏ¿´´Ù. ÀúÀÚ´Â ÇöÀç±îÁöÀÇ ¿À·£ °³¹ß ³ëÇϿ츦 ¹ÙÅÁÀ¸·Î Çб³, ±â¾÷ü ¹× ¿©·¯ ±³À° ±â°ü¿¡¼ ÇÁ·Î±×·¡¹Ö ½Ç¹« Áß½ÉÀÇ °ÀÇ, ÁýÇÊ ¹× ¹ø¿ª¿¡ Àü³äÇϰí ÀÖ´Ù. ±×¸®°í ÀÌâÇö ÄÚµù¿¬±¸¼Ò¿¡¼ »õ·Î¿î ºÐ¾ßµéÀ» ¿¬±¸ÇÏ¸ç ¾î¶»°Ô ÇÏ¸é ¾î·Æ°Ô ¹è¿î °ÍµéÀ» ½±°Ô Àü´ÞÇÒÁö ´Ã °í¹ÎÇÏ¸ç »ì°í ÀÖ´Ù.
´ëÇ¥ °ÀÇ ¡Ü ¿¬¼¼´ëÇб³ ¹Ì·¡±³À°¿ø(°ÔÀÓ ÇÁ·Î±×·¡¹Ö °ÀÇ) ¡Ü ¼º½Å¿©ÀÚ´ëÇб³ À¶ÇÕº¸¾È°øÇаú(½Ã½ºÅÛ ÇÁ·Î±×·¡¹Ö °ÀÇ) ¡Ü ¼¿ï½ÃÁߺαâ¼ú±³À°¿ø(ÀÀ¿ë¼ÒÇÁÆ®¿þ¾î °ÀÇ) ¡Ü »ï¼º¸ÖƼķÆÛ½º(C++ ¸®ÆÑÅ丵 °ÀÇ) ¡Ü Çѱ¹¼ÒÇÁÆ®¿þ¾î±â¼úÁøÈïÇùȸ(´å³Ý ÇÁ·¹ÀÓ¿öÅ© Ç®½ºÅà °úÁ¤ °ÀÇ)
Àú¼ ¡Ü MFC ½Ã½ºÅÛ ÇÁ·Î±×·¡¹Ö(ÇýÁö¿ø) ¡Ü Win32 ±â¹ÝÀÇ API ÇÁ·Î±×·¡¹Ö(ÇýÁö¿ø) ¡Ü C++ ÇÁ·Î±×·¡¹Ö°ú STL(ÇýÁö¿ø) ¡Ü C¾ð¾îÀÇ Á¤¼®(±Û·Î¹ú) ¡Ü HTML5¿Í ÀÚ¹Ù½ºÅ©¸³Æ® ±â¹ÝÀÇ À¥ÇÁ·Î±×·¡¹Ö Á¤¼®(ÇýÁö¿ø) ¡Ü ³» »ý¾Ö ù ¹øÂ° ÄÚµù ¾ÛÀκ¥ÅÍ(µðÁöÅкϽº) ¡Ü C# ÇÁ·Î±×·¡¹Ö Á¤¼®(ÇýÁö¿ø) ¡Ü ³ªÈ¥ÀÚ ÆÄÀ̽ã(µðÁöÅкϽº)
¹ø¿ª ¡Ü ½ºÆÄÅ©¸¦ ÀÌ¿ëÇÑ ÀÚ¿¬¾î ó¸®(ÇѺû¹Ìµð¾î)
|
Ãâó : ¿¹½º24 |
|
¹é¿£µå ÀÔ¹®ÀÚ¸¦ À§ÇÑ ¸ð´ø ÀÚ¹Ù½ºÅ©¸³Æ®&Node.js - ÀÌâÇö ÁöÀ½ ÇöÀç ¸¹Àº °³¹ßÀÚµéÀÇ °ü½ÉÀ» ¹Þ°í ÀÖ°í ´ë±â¾÷¿¡¼ ½ºÅ¸Æ®¾÷ ±â¾÷±îÁö ³Î¸® »ç¿ëµÇ°í ÀÖ´Â Node.js¸¦ ÅëÇØ ¹é¿£µå ¼¹ö¸¦ ¸¸µé¾îº¸°í ½ÍÀºµ¥ ¾î¶»°Ô ½ÃÀÛÇÒÁö Àß ¸ð¸£´Â Ãʺ¸ÀÚ ¶Ç´Â ÇлýµéÀ» À§ÇÑ ³»¿ëÀ» ¼Ò°³Çϰí ÀÖ´Ù. |
Ãâó : ¾Ë¶óµò |
|
|
|
|